- What is Energy-Saving Glazing? Energy-saving glazing refers to high-performance glass products specifically designed to minimize heat transfer. These products generally have functions that enhance their energy performance, such as low-emissivity coatings, argon gas fills, and several glazing layers. The outcome is a significant reduction in heat loss throughout winter season and heat gain throughout summer season.

- Energy-saving glazing can decrease heating and cooling demands, leading to lower energy expenses. Buildings geared up with these items can attain energy cost savings of as much as 50% compared to standard single-pane windows.
- Ecological Impact

- Convenience
- Boosted insulation ensures a constant indoor temperature, which can improve the convenience of occupants by reducing drafts and cold spots in winter season and getting too hot in summer season.
- UV Protection
- Some energy-efficient glazing types use outstanding ultraviolet (UV) defense, avoiding furniture, floor covering, and art from fading gradually.
- Sound Reduction
- Laminated and double-glazed windows can provide substantial sound insulation, making them best for buildings found in loud areas.
- Increased Property Value
- Upgrading to energy-saving glazing can increase a residential or commercial property's worth, as possible purchasers frequently favor energy-efficient functions.

Installation Process Installing energy-saving glazing needs a skilled method to maximize its benefits. The procedure generally includes:
- Assessment
- Working with a professional to assess the existing windows' condition is vital. This will help determine the kind of glazing best matched to the structure's requirements.
- Selection of Glazing Type
- Choose the most appropriate glazing based upon environment, spending plan, and preferred efficiency characteristics.
- Preparation
- This consists of eliminating existing windows or guaranteeing the present frames are in excellent condition for the brand-new glazing.
- Installation
- Professionals will follow specific guidelines and maker instructions to set up the glazing. Proper sealing is essential to avoid future issues.
- Ending up Touches
- Once installed, ending up touches consist of caulking, painting, and other required adjustments to ensure looks and performance.

A1: Typically, energy-saving glazing can last over 20 years with correct maintenance, depending on the materials and installation quality.
- Q2: Is energy-saving glazing costly? A2: Although the in advance cost might be higher than traditional glazing, the long-lasting cost savings on energy expenses often justify the initial financial investment.
- Q3: Can I set up energy-saving glazing myself? A3: For best results, hiring a professional is suggested. Inappropriate installation can lead to missed potential energy cost savings.
- Q4: What climates advantage the most from energy-saving glazing? A4: All environments benefit from energy-saving glazing; nevertheless, areas with severe temperature levels-- hot summer seasons and cold winter seasons-- can see the most considerable benefits.
- Q5: Are there any tax incentives for using energy-efficient windows? A5: Many countries and regions offer tax credits or incentives for installing energy-efficient home enhancements, consisting of energy-saving glazing. It's worth checking local guidelines.
